Ingredients
For the Dip
- 1 1/2 cups blended cottage cheese
- 1/2 cup mayonnaise
- 3 tablespoons pickle brine
- 2 teaspoons dried dill
- 1/4 teaspoon garlic powder
- Salt and pepper, to your liking
- 1 teaspoon creamy dijon mustard
- 1/2 cup finely chopped dill pickles

How to Make Creamy Dill Pickle Cottage Cheese Dip
Step 1: Blend the Base
Start by adding 1 1/2 cups blended cottage cheese, 1/2 cup mayonnaise, and 3 tablespoons pickle brine into your food processor or blender. Blend until smooth.
Step 2: Add Seasonings
Next, add 2 teaspoons dried dill, 1/4 teaspoon garlic powder, 1 teaspoon creamy dijon mustard, salt, and pepper to taste. Blend again until fully incorporated.
Step 3: Incorporate Pickles
Transfer the mixture into a mixing bowl. Gently fold in 1/2 cup finely chopped dill pickles. Ensure they are evenly distributed throughout the dip.
Step 4: Chill Before Serving
Cover the dip with plastic wrap or transfer it to an airtight container. Chill in the refrigerator for at least one hour before serving to enhance flavors.
Step 5: Serve & Enjoy!
Serve your creamy dill pickle cottage cheese dip with your favorite dippers such as chips, crackers, or fresh vegetables. Enjoy this delightful blend of flavors!

How to Perfect Creamy Dill Pickle Cottage Cheese Dip
To make your Creamy Dill Pickle Cottage Cheese Dip even better, consider these tips that enhance both flavor and texture.
- Blend Well: Ensure cottage cheese is fully blended for a smooth consistency. This makes the dip creamier.
- Chill Before Serving: Allow the dip to chill in the fridge for at least one hour. This helps flavors meld beautifully.
- Adjust Seasoning: Taste and adjust salt and pepper to your preference. Personalizing seasoning enhances overall flavor.
- Add Fresh Dill: For an extra punch of flavor, add freshly chopped dill right before serving.

Frequently Asked Questions
Here are some common questions about Creamy Dill Pickle Cottage Cheese Dip.
How Can I Make Creamy Dill Pickle Cottage Cheese Dip Spicier?
You can add diced jalapeños or a dash of hot sauce to give it an extra kick. Adjust according to your spice tolerance.
Can I Use Greek Yogurt Instead of Mayonnaise?
Yes, substituting Greek yogurt will make it lighter while still providing creaminess. It will also add a tangy flavor.
What Are Good Dippers for This Dip?
Chips, crackers, fresh veggies, or even pretzels work wonderfully as dippers for your dip. Feel free to experiment!
How Long Will Creamy Dill Pickle Cottage Cheese Dip Last?
The dip can last up to three days in the refrigerator when stored properly in an airtight container.
Can I Customize the Recipe?
Absolutely! You can add herbs like chives or basil or mix in other spices that you enjoy. Tailor it to fit your taste!
